Every Sunday, the good people of Esterelle dive into the Chronicle to devour the next chapter of The Hummingbird's reckless adventures, courtesy of C. A. Pearsons. Who would suspect the mysterious author is a petite midwesterner, as reserved as her flamboyant heroine is bold?

Ann moved to California for its promise of better days. The serial is but a stepping stone in her dream of a writing career. Hollywood can worship its movie stars. Society can cherish its rich Lotharios. She'll stretch her pennies and make do until she succeeds by herself. Life, however, is never that simple. One ill-advised agreement and Ann gets tangled in the drama that sticks to eligible bachelor Quinn Forbes like glue.

All Quinn ever wanted was to make his family proud. He cleaned up his act after one hell of a wake-up call. Forbes Limited is thriving despite the Great Depression. Groundbreaking new technologies bear his mark. The last thing he needs is to get involved in his old friend's mess. But here he is, forced to rescue an adorable blonde from herself, time and again.

A monster haunts the former speakeasies of the Flower District, and they're both on the trail. If Passion forges brittle rings, what does Murder do?
